AI Technical Summary
In existing technologies, the answers to professional questions about health issues contain a large number of medical technical terms, which means that people with different levels of medical knowledge need to be explained by professionals or analyzed by other intelligent tools, resulting in poor flexibility and low efficiency.
By obtaining the target user's identity information, the response format of the health dialogue page is determined. Using the multimodal coding model and multi-question-answer format response model of the pre-trained question-and-answer large language model, popular or professional response content is generated for users with different medical knowledge levels. A one-click upload control is provided in the response area to support the data transmission of personalized intelligent agents.
It enables flexible output of adaptive response content based on user identity, improving the efficiency and flexibility for users to understand responses in the medical field, and supports the information storage of personalized intelligent agents.

[0026] Step 103: Input the above health-related questions into the multimodal coding model included in the pre-trained question-answering large language model to obtain question coding information.
[0027] In some embodiments, the aforementioned execution entity can input the aforementioned health-related questions into a pre-trained question-answering large language model, which includes a multimodal encoding model, to obtain question encoding information. The question-answering large language model can be a large language model for answering medical and health questions. In practice, the question-answering large language model can be a multimodal large language model. In practice, the question-answering large language model can include: a multimodal encoding model and a multi-question-answer format response model. The multimodal encoding model can be a model that encodes multimodal input content. In practice, the multimodal encoding model can be an encoding model based on the Transformer architecture. Specifically, the modalities of the input content supported by the health dialogue page include: text modality, audio modality, and image modality. The corresponding multimodal encoder can include: a text encoder, an audio encoder, an image encoder, a multimodal alignment layer, an attention-based residual layer, and a multimodal feature encoding layer. The multimodal alignment layer can be a cross-attention layer. The attention-based residual layer can be a network layer based on a multi-head attention mechanism residual architecture. A multi-question-answer format response model can consist of multiple response models corresponding to various question-answer formats. That is, each question-answer format has a corresponding response model. For example, a multi-question-answer format response model may include: a model for outputting the response content corresponding to the first response format and a model for outputting the response content corresponding to the second response format. In practice, each response model can be a response model based on a decoding structure. The network structures corresponding to each response model can be the same or different. In practice, the corresponding network structure can be customized for different response formats.
[0028] Specifically, firstly, in response to the health-related questions being in text and image formats, the health-related questions are input into a text encoder and an image encoder to obtain text-encoded information and image-encoded information, respectively. Then, this text-encoded and image-encoded information is input into a multimodal alignment layer to perform modal alignment of text and image features, obtaining preliminary multimodal alignment feature information. Next, the initial multimodal alignment feature information, the aforementioned text-encoded and image-encoded information, are input into an attention-based residual layer to extract key modal feature information from the text-encoded and image-encoded information and add it to the initial multimodal alignment feature information, thus achieving a residual architecture and obtaining multimodal alignment feature information with richer multimodal content. Finally, the multimodal alignment feature information is input into a multimodal feature encoding layer to integrate multimodal features and further compress features, obtaining question-encoded information.

[0035] In some alternative implementations of certain embodiments, the above-described question-answering large language model is trained through the following steps: The first step is to acquire a medical processing dataset. This dataset includes medical questions and their responses. The medical processing data can be the content of data related to processing medical questions. Medical questions can be questions within the healthcare field. For example, a medical question could be "Can amoxicillin be taken with ibuprofen?". The response content can be the results of answering these medical questions. For example, a response could be "Generally, amoxicillin (antibiotic) and ibuprofen (pain reliever and fever reducer) can be taken simultaneously; there is no significant drug interaction between them." This medical processing dataset serves as the training dataset for training the initial large-scale language model for the initial question. The initial large-scale language model for the initial question can be a model that has not yet finished training.
[0036] It should be noted that the individual medical treatment data in the medical treatment dataset can be obtained through collection and data augmentation.
[0037] The second step is to select target medical treatment data from the aforementioned medical treatment dataset. This target medical treatment data can be data used to train subsequent models at the current time.
[0038] As an example, the aforementioned executing entity may randomly select medical processing data from the aforementioned medical processing dataset as the target medical processing data.
[0039] The third step is to perform the training steps for the target medical processing data: Sub-step 1 involves inputting the medical questions from the target medical processing data into the initial multimodal coding model included in the initial question-answering large language model to obtain the question coding information. The initial multimodal coding model can be a multimodal coding model that has not yet finished training.
[0040] Sub-step 2 involves inputting the aforementioned question encoding information into a multi-question-answer format initial response model to obtain the first initial response content under the first response format and the second initial response content under the second response format. The multi-question-answer format initial response model can be multiple initial response models that have not yet finished training. The first initial response content can be a candidate first response content whose accuracy is uncertain. The second initial response content can be a candidate second response content whose accuracy is uncertain.
[0041] Sub-step 3 involves acquiring a first semantic understanding model trained with general medical knowledge, a second semantic understanding model not trained with medical knowledge, and a third semantic understanding model trained with specialized medical knowledge. General medical knowledge can be medical knowledge stored in a general medical database. In practice, general medical knowledge can be basic medical knowledge from a user's daily life. The determination of basic medical knowledge can be based on the prevalence of diseases and common sense. The first semantic understanding model can be a model that supports answering questions related to general medical knowledge and outputting the degree of understanding and a summary of that understanding. In practice, the first semantic understanding model can be a small language model; that is, it is often a lightweight language model. This first semantic understanding model can be specifically trained for learning general medical knowledge. The second semantic understanding model can be a model that supports the output of semantic understanding levels without being trained with general medical knowledge. For example, the second semantic understanding model can be trained from knowledge datasets from various non-medical fields. The second semantic understanding model can be a large language model or a small language model obtained from other fields. The third semantic understanding model can be a small language model or a large language model specifically trained with medical and health knowledge. The third semantic understanding model here can output the degree of knowledge understanding and the summary of understanding. This third semantic understanding model can be based on the Transformer architecture. Alternatively, it can be obtained through transfer learning from pre-trained large-scale medical models from other medical systems.
[0042] Sub-step 4 involves determining the first content semantic loss information among the first initial response content, the second initial response content, and the corresponding question response content. This first content semantic loss information characterizes the content semantic differences among the first initial response content, the second initial response content, and the corresponding question response content.
[0043] As an example, the distance loss (e.g., mean squared error loss (MSELoss)) embedded in the pre-trained model can be used to determine the first content semantic loss information between the first initial response content, the second initial response content, and the corresponding question response content.
[0044] Sub-step 5 involves inputting the initial response content into the first semantic understanding model to generate a first semantic understanding score and first semantic understanding content. The first semantic understanding score characterizes the degree to which the first semantic understanding model comprehends the initial response content. In practice, the first semantic understanding score can be a value between 0 and 100. A higher score indicates a higher degree of comprehension of the initial response content. The first semantic understanding content can be the key elements of the initial response content as understood by the first semantic understanding model. In practice, the first semantic understanding content can be a summary of the initial response content (i.e., a content outline) or a set of keywords corresponding to the initial response content.
[0045] Sub-step 6 involves inputting the first initial response into the second semantic understanding model to generate a second semantic understanding score and second semantic understanding content. The explanations of the second semantic understanding score and second semantic understanding content will not be elaborated further.
[0046] Sub-step 7 involves inputting the aforementioned third initial response into the aforementioned third semantic understanding model to generate a third semantic understanding score and third semantic understanding content. The explanations of the third semantic understanding score and third semantic understanding content are not elaborated here.
[0047] Sub-step 8 generates semantic understanding loss information corresponding to the first, second, and third semantic understanding scores. This semantic understanding loss information characterizes the differences between the first, second, and third semantic understanding scores and predetermined score thresholds. That is, the greater the difference from the predetermined score threshold, the higher the corresponding semantic understanding loss information. The predetermined score threshold characterizes the accuracy of the output semantic understanding content.
[0048] As an example, the Mean Squared Error (MSE) loss function can be used to generate semantic understanding loss information corresponding to the first, second, and third semantic understanding scores mentioned above.
[0049] Sub-step 9 involves determining the second content semantic loss information for the first semantically understood content, the second semantically understood content, and the third semantically understood content. Here, the second content semantic loss information characterizes the degree of difference in content semantics among the first, second, and third semantically understood content. The generation of the second content semantic loss information is similar to the generation of the first content semantic loss information.
[0050] Sub-step 10: Based on the first content semantic loss information, semantic understanding loss information, and second content semantic loss information, determine whether the initial question-answering large language model has finished training.
[0051] As an example, the semantic loss information of the first content, the semantic understanding loss information, and the semantic loss information of the second content are weighted to obtain weighted loss information. When the loss information sequence corresponding to the weighted loss information stabilizes, the initial training of the question-answering large language model is considered complete. When the loss information sequence corresponding to the weighted loss information does not stabilize, the initial training of the question-answering large language model is considered incomplete.
[0052] Sub-step 11: In response to determining the end of training, the initial question-answering large language model is identified as the question-answering large language model.
